Job Summary:
We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Bookkeeper to join our team. The Bookkeeper will be responsible for maintaining accurate financial records and reports, performing bookkeeping duties such as recording transactions, processing payments, and monthly reconciliation of bank records and financial records.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Maintain Financial Records: Accurately record day-to-day financial transactions and complete the posting process. Reconcile sales taxes, payroll taxes, and bank accounts at the end of each month according to GAAP.
2. Monitor Financial Transactions: Track and manage incoming payments and outgoing expenses. Ensure that all financial transactions are properly recorded, filed, and reported.
3. Prepare Financial Reports: Prepare monthly and yearly financial statements and reports. Analyze and report on financial status including income statement variances, communicating financial results to management, budget preparation and analysis.
4. Accounts Payable and Receivable: Manage invoices and bills, ensure timely payment of invoices, and monitor accounts receivable for prompt payment.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field.
- Proven bookkeeping experience.
- Solid understanding of basic bookkeeping and accounting payable/receivable principles.
- Experience with general ledger functions and the month-end/year-end close process.
- Hands-on experience with spreadsheets and proprietary software (e.g., QuickBooks).
- Proficiency in MS Office, particularly Excel.
- High degree of accuracy and attention to detail.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ills.
- Ability to handle confidential information.
